What is Density?
Density is the mass of a substance per unit volume: ρ = m / V. The SI unit is kilogram per cubic metre (kg/m³). In everyday laboratory use, gram per cubic centimetre (g/cm³) or gram per millilitre (g/mL) are common—these are numerically equal and convenient since water has a density of almost exactly 1 g/cm³ (or 1,000 kg/m³) at 4°C. Density determines whether an object floats or sinks: if its density is less than the fluid's density, it floats.
What is Parts per Billion?
The Part per Billion (ppb) is a concentration unit used to express extremely small proportions of a substance within a mixture, solution, or material. One ppb represents one part of a substance for every one billion parts of the total mixture. Because it can describe very low concentrations in a simple and understandable way, ppb is commonly used in environmental science, water quality monitoring, public health regulations, and industrial testing.
Parts per Billion frequently appears in drinking water standards, groundwater investigations, air quality measurements, chemical analyses, and contamination studies. Regulatory agencies often specify acceptable limits for heavy metals, pesticides, industrial chemicals, and other pollutants in ppb because these substances can have significant effects even at very low concentrations.
In dilute aqueous solutions, Parts per Billion is numerically equal to Microgram per Liter (µg/L). This relationship allows scientists, engineers, laboratory technicians, and environmental regulators to move easily between scientific measurements and regulatory reporting formats. Parts per Billion is also related to Parts per Million (ppm), Parts per Trillion (ppt), Milligram per Liter (mg/L), and Microgram per Liter (µg/L).
What is Microgram per Liter?
The Microgram per Liter (µg/L or ug/L) is a concentration unit used to express the mass of a substance dissolved or contained in one liter of a solution. One microgram is equal to one-millionth of a gram, making this unit suitable for measuring very small quantities of contaminants, nutrients, metals, pharmaceuticals, and other substances present at trace levels.
Microgram per Liter is widely used in environmental monitoring, drinking water testing, wastewater analysis, food safety assessments, pharmaceutical quality control, and laboratory research. Water quality reports often express concentrations of lead, arsenic, mercury, pesticides, and other contaminants in µg/L because these substances are typically present in extremely small amounts.
In dilute water-based solutions, Microgram per Liter is numerically equivalent to Parts per Billion (ppb). As a result, laboratories, regulatory agencies, and environmental organizations frequently use the two units interchangeably when reporting trace concentrations. Microgram per Liter is also closely related to other concentration units such as Milligram per Liter (mg/L), Nanogram per Liter (ng/L), Parts per Million (ppm), and Parts per Trillion (ppt).
